SQL2005恢复只有mdf文件的数据库
来源:互联网 发布:淘宝怎么打印买家地址 编辑:程序博客网 时间:2024/05/02 23:05
我把原来的数据库分离后,直接把日志文件给干掉了。原来在SQL 2000里经常这么干,只用一个mdf就附加了。没想到sql2005居然不行。我试验了一圈 终于找到一个成功的方法。转载,供后来者参考。
SQL2005 如何在没有日志文件的情况下如何恢复MDF数据库文件
第一步:先建立一个同名数据库,停止SQL SERVER2005,将没有日志的的.mdf数据库文件覆盖刚新建的.mdf数据库文件,重新启动数据库。
第三步:在查询分析器中运行如下代码:
alter database 数据库名 set emergency —将数据库设置为紧急状态
use master
declare @databasename varchar(255)
set @databasename=‘数据库名’ —你的.mdf文件文件名
exec sp_dboption @databasename, N’single‘, N’true’ —将目标数据库置为单用户状态
dbcc checkdb(@databasename,REPAIR_ALLOW_DATA_LOSS)
dbcc checkdb(@databasename,REPAIR_REBUILD)
exec sp_dboption @databasename, N’single‘, N’false’—将目标数据库置为多用户状态
执行出现“数据库其他多个文件与数据库主文件不匹配….”错误,再执行一次即可。
http://www.mvtuku.com
- SQL2005恢复只有mdf文件的数据库
- sql2005恢复只有mdf文件的数据库
- SQL2005恢复只有mdf文件的数据库
- SQL2005恢复只有mdf文件的数据库
- SQL2005恢复只有mdf文件的数据库
- SQL2005恢复只有mdf文件的数据库 自动备份数据
- (转)sql2005恢复只有mdf文件的数据库
- SQL2005只有.mdf文件的恢复方法
- SQL2005只有.mdf文件的恢复方法
- 恢复只有一个mdf文件的数据库
- SQL2005只有数据库的MDF文件的解决办法
- sqlserver只有MDF文件恢复数据库的方法
- 恢复只有MDF文件的SQL SERVER数据库
- SQLServer只有MDF文件恢复数据库的方法
- sqlserver 只有MDF文件恢复数据库
- 只有MDF文件如何恢复数据库
- 只有mdf文件的恢复技术
- 只有mdf文件的恢复技术
- session[]
- Windows Scripting与系统管理
- AD ---- 活动目录的日常管理操作
- xmlns:p
- Embedded Linux Boot- Code Walkthrough
- SQL2005恢复只有mdf文件的数据库
- 打倒鲁迅
- 今天晚上要研究的问题
- 几种流行的AJAX框架jQuery,Mootools,Dojo,Ext JS的对比
- AD --- 活动目录的日常管理操作(2)
- C#用 SendKyes 结合 Process 或 API FindWindow、SendMessage(PostMessage) 等控制外部程序[转]
- dd
- 静态函数里不能访问成员变量
- AD ---- 活动目录的日常管理操作(3)